We'll table that one for discussion. Thanks for the idea! @Sheri: great point. Now that Bookings have email notification on them, maybe you could harness that functionality for this purpose? For example, only check the users the gig applies to, and only they will be emailed about it? You could also specify the performers in the notes field — as you update bookings, subscribed users will receive an email about the changes.

@Meghan: Absolutely. In the Marcato Calendar, under Calendars & Subscriptions at the top, right-click on the calendar icon next to the feed you want to subscribe to. Copy the address of the link. In Google Calendar, under Other Calendars at the bottom left, click the Add link. Choose Add by URL from the list, and paste the location you copied from Marcato into the field that appears. This should feed your Marcato Calendar content into your Google Calendar.

Depending on where you are located geographically, you may see discrepancies in the listed times, however. We have some information on this issue in the beginnings of our FAQ here: http://marcatomusician.com/blog/faq/when-i-subscribe-to-marcato-calendar-feeds-in-google-calendar-my-events-are-off-by-hours-what-gives
